Description

Definition
This variable indicates the income that the person earned at the main job held in July, 2010 as a ratio to the 2010 minimum wage (R/510).
Universe
Brazil 2010: Persons age 10+ who worked from July 25 to July 31, 2010 [discrepancies: none]
